Job Duties

  • Deliver high-quality bar service to all guests - building personal connections through friendly conversation, intuitive drink recommendations, and a welcoming atmosphere
  • maintain a clean, organized bar station
  • complete daily bar cleaning and side work to health and safety standards
  • demonstrate expert knowledge of the full cocktail menu, beer and wine selections, ingredients, preparation methods, and garnishes
  • ensure consistent food and beverage quality and presentation that meets guest expectations
  • accurately process all payment methods - cash, card, and digital - and complete end-of-shift reconciliation
  • promote teamwork and contribute to a safe, positive work environment
  • card all guests and monitor responsible alcohol service to prevent overservice and ensure liquor law compliance
